Analysis
In 2023, annual working hours vs. productivity in North Macedonia stood at 1,949 hours per worker.
Compared with earlier readings it is down 1.0% on the previous year and down 7.1% over ten years.
Over the whole period, annual working hours vs. productivity in North Macedonia peaked at 2,171 hours per worker in 2005 and was at its lowest, 1,818 hours per worker, in 2020.
North Macedonia ranks 71st of 129 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 19 years of available data.
Averages by decade
| Decade | Average | Lowest | Highest | Years |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 2,146 hours per worker | 2,095 hours per worker | 2,171 hours per worker | 5 |
| 2010s | 2,092 hours per worker | 2,041 hours per worker | 2,156 hours per worker | 10 |
| 2020s | 1,927 hours per worker | 1,818 hours per worker | 1,974 hours per worker | 4 |
